I can assure you that Shopify continues to offer 24/7 support through our Help Center! You are correct, when you go through the steps to get support you need to search for your issue. This is to ensure that you get connected with the correct support team right away.
The flow to see all our support options should look like this:
You will want to sign into our Help Center, which you can do by following this link: Shopify Help Center - Get Support
Next, you will need to search for your issue using the search bar.
At the bottom of the search results (not inside a specific help article) there will be a continue to contact support option. Once clicked, it should show you all available support options like chat, phone, email and community.

Thanks for your reply. I did take the exact steps you describe, and I went through the cycle at least 5 complete times. I was motivated and paying attention, but I could not for the life of me get access to the main Contact screen.
In desperation I came back to this Forum and managed to grab the Incognito Chat link from another post here, and spent about 45 minutes with someone. She was only able to reply about once every 10 minutes. But from her I was encouraged to make one more effort.
I did the same steps as before, but this time typed some nonsense characters into the Search, and that allowed me to get to the Contact screen.
